Match Column-I with Column-II.

Column-I Column-II (a) Induced emf in a coil (i) The rate of change of magnetic flux (b) Magnetic flux through a surface (ii) The area vector and magnetic field angle (c) Factors affecting induced emf (iii) Number of turns in the coil (d) SI unit of magnetic flux (iv) Weber (Wb)

Choose the correct matching:

A

a-i, b-ii, c-iii, d-iv

B

a-ii, b-i, c-iv, d-iii

C

a-iii, b-iv, c-i, d-ii

D

a-iv, b-iii, c-ii, d-i

Correct Answer

Option A

Detailed Explanation

The induced emf in a coil is indeed equal to the rate of change of magnetic flux, as stated in equation (6.3). The magnetic flux through a surface depends on the area vector and the angle with the magnetic field, as shown in equation (6.1). The factors affecting induced emf include the number of turns in the coil, and the SI unit of magnetic flux is the weber (Wb).
